The maintenance hangar is the primary generator of Foreign Object Debris (FOD). Daily activities — drilling, cutting safety wire, replacing fasteners, and using consumables — produce a constant accumulation of small metal objects and debris. The most critical area is at the junction between the hangar and the apron, as this is where debris migrates to aircraft movement areas.
Debris Migration Vectors
Debris does not remain static; it moves via two main vectors:
- Ground traffic: The tires of tugs, service carts, and fuel trucks trap debris in their treads, only to release it onto clean traffic areas.
- Personnel: The soles of work boots act as physical transporters, moving micro-debris from workbenches into aircraft or onto the tarmac.
Tool and Material Control Protocols
The lack of systematic tool accountability is a major cause of costly incidents. Professional management relies on three pillars:
- Physical accountability: Use of shadow boards and custom-cut foam inserts to instantly identify any missing tools.
- Strict inventories: Systematic counting of materials at the beginning and end of each specific task.
- Consumables management: Installation of dedicated waste containers for small parts (washers, pins) to prevent them from ending up on the floor.
Management of Contractors and Subcontractors
External technicians pose an increased risk as they bring their own equipment and may not always be familiar with local safety standards. An effective prevention plan requires:
- Safety briefings before work begins.
- Verification of the contractor's tool inventory.
- Inspection of the work area before the aircraft is returned to service.
Preventive Maintenance Strategy
Rather than massive, occasional cleanups, efficiency relies on a "daily reset" routine:
- Targeting high-risk areas: Prioritize hangar entrances and vehicle pathways.
- Designated responsibility: Assign specific surveillance zones to each team member.
- Documentation: Track inspections to identify recurring sources of debris and adjust work procedures.
Financial Impact
The investment in control systems (floor markings, FOD bins, tracking tools) is negligible compared to the cost of an engine repair or structural damage, which can amount to tens of thousands of dollars for a single incident. Safety relies less on cleaning equipment than on integrating FOD discipline into every maintenance action.
